Mastering Database Management For Artistic Clubs

by Admin 49 views
Mastering Database Management for Artistic Clubs

Hey guys, ever wondered how artistic clubs keep all their amazing activities, talented coaches, and vibrant sessions perfectly organized? Well, the secret sauce, more often than not, lies in robust database management. This isn't just some tech jargon; it's the backbone that allows clubs, big or small, to run smoothly, keep members happy, and ensure everyone has an awesome experience. Think about it: without a solid system, how would you know who's coaching what, which activities are popular, or even how to contact that fantastic new member? It would be pure chaos, right? That's why diving into the world of database management for your artistic club isn't just a good idea; it's essential for long-term success and growth. We're talking about transforming potential headaches into seamless operations, giving you more time to focus on what really matters: fostering creativity and community. So, buckle up, because we're about to explore how a well-designed database can revolutionize the way your artistic club operates, making everything from scheduling to communication a total breeze. We'll break down the core components, discuss why they're so crucial, and even share some practical tips to help you get started or improve your existing setup. Let's make your club not just artistically brilliant, but operationally bulletproof.

Unlocking Success: A Deep Dive into Database Management for Artistic Clubs

Database management for artistic clubs is, quite simply, the unsung hero behind every smoothly run organization. When we talk about database management, we're not just referring to a fancy computer program; we're talking about a systematic approach to storing, organizing, and retrieving all the vital information that keeps your club alive and kicking. Imagine trying to run a bustling art studio, a vibrant dance school, or a dynamic music ensemble without knowing who your members are, what classes they've signed up for, or when your coaches are available. It would be a nightmare, and frankly, a recipe for disaster. This is where a well-structured database steps in, acting as the central brain of your club, ensuring that every piece of information is right where it needs to be, exactly when you need it. It’s about creating an efficient ecosystem where data flows seamlessly, supporting everything from membership registration to class scheduling and even financial tracking.

For any artistic club aiming for excellence and sustainability, embracing efficient database management isn't optional; it's absolutely critical. It empowers you to make data-driven decisions, allowing you to see at a glance which activities are thriving, which coaches are most requested, and where resources might be best allocated. Think about the ability to quickly pull up a list of all participants in your advanced pottery class, or instantly access the contact details for every ballet instructor. This kind of immediate access to accurate information saves countless hours, reduces errors, and ultimately enhances the experience for both your staff and your members. A strong database not only helps you manage the present but also equips you to plan for the future. By analyzing trends in activity participation or membership growth, you can anticipate needs, develop new programs, and scale your operations effectively. Plus, let's be real, no one wants to spend their precious time sifting through mountains of paperwork or endless spreadsheets. A proper database frees up valuable time, letting your team focus on their passion: fostering creativity and building a thriving artistic community. So, whether you're just starting out or looking to upgrade your current system, understanding the power of a well-managed database is the first step towards operational excellence and unlocking your club's full potential.

The Building Blocks: Understanding Your Club's Core Data Entities

Alright, let's get down to the nitty-gritty, guys, and talk about the core data entities that form the foundation of any effective database for an artistic club. Think of these as the main categories of information you absolutely need to track. In our simplified club management schema, we've got three superstars: Activities, Coaches, and Sessions. These three elements are deeply interconnected, creating a powerful web of information that helps your club run like a well-oiled machine. Understanding each one individually, and then seeing how they link together, is key to truly grasping the power of a relational database. Each of these entities will have its own unique set of attributes – specific pieces of information that define it. For example, an activity isn't just an "activity"; it has a name, a code, and a price. A coach isn't just a "coach"; they have a name, a contact number, and a unique identifier. And a session, well, that's where activities and coaches come together, at a specific time and place. By defining these entities clearly, we create a structured environment where every piece of data has its rightful home, preventing duplication, ensuring accuracy, and making it incredibly easy to retrieve specific information whenever you need it. This systematic approach is what makes database management so much more powerful than a jumble of spreadsheets or handwritten notes. It's about creating order from potential chaos, allowing your artistic club to manage its operations with clarity and confidence.

Igniting Creativity: A Deep Dive into Activities (CodeAct, libAct, prixAct)

When we talk about club activities, we're really touching upon the very heart and soul of your artistic club. These are the programs, workshops, and classes that draw members in and fuel their passion, whether it's painting, pottery, dance, music, or drama. To manage these effectively, a well-designed database needs to meticulously track specific information about each activity. In our schema, we identify three crucial attributes: CodeAct, libAct, and prixAct. Let's break down why each of these is super important for efficient activity management.

First up, we have CodeAct, which is a unique identifier for each activity. Think of it as a special ID number for every single class or workshop your club offers. Why is this so vital? Well, imagine having two "Beginner Painting" classes but one is for watercolors and the other for acrylics. Without a unique code, it would be incredibly difficult to distinguish between them in your records, leading to confusion, incorrect bookings, and unhappy members. Unique identifiers like CodeAct ensure that every activity is distinct and traceable, making it easy to reference in scheduling, financial reports, and communication. It's the digital fingerprint for your creative offerings, making sure everything is neatly categorized and easily retrievable. This little code is a big deal, guys, for maintaining accuracy and order within your database.

Next, we have libAct, which stands for "libellé d'activité" or the activity's description. This is where you put the juicy details: the name of the class (e.g., "Advanced Sculpting with Clay"), a brief overview of what it entails, and maybe even prerequisites. This attribute is absolutely critical for clear communication with your members. When someone browses your club's offerings, libAct is what grabs their attention and informs their decision. A well-written, descriptive libAct can make all the difference in attracting participants to your creative workshops. Beyond marketing, it also serves as a clear reference for coaches and administrators, ensuring everyone is on the same page regarding the content and scope of each activity. Good activity descriptions are not just about pretty words; they are about precise information that drives engagement and clarity.

Finally, we arrive at prixAct, which represents the price of the activity. Let's be real, financial transparency and accurate pricing strategies are key for any club's sustainability. This attribute allows your database to automatically calculate fees, generate invoices, and track revenue per activity. Without a dedicated field for prixAct, managing finances would become a manual, error-prone nightmare. Imagine trying to manually figure out how much each member owes for various classes every month – ouch! By having prixAct clearly defined for each activity, your system can handle the financial heavy lifting, providing accurate statements and reports. This not only saves immense administrative time but also ensures fairness and consistency in billing. Proper financial tracking through prixAct is vital for the club's budget, growth, and overall financial health, allowing you to invest back into even more amazing creative opportunities for your members. So, these three attributes – CodeAct, libAct, and prixAct – might seem simple, but together they form the complete picture for managing your club's creative engine.

Guiding Stars: Getting to Know Your Coaches (CodeCo, Nom, Prénom, tel)

Now, let's shine a spotlight on the true heroes of any artistic club: the Coaches. These are the talented individuals who inspire, teach, and guide your members through their creative journeys. Just like with activities, effective coach management is absolutely vital for the smooth operation and stellar reputation of your club. Our database schema gives us four essential attributes for each coach: CodeCo, Nom, Prénom, and tel. Let's unpack why these details are so incredibly important for keeping your talent pool organized and connected.

Starting with CodeCo, this is the unique identifier for each coach. Similar to CodeAct for activities, CodeCo ensures that every single coach in your roster has a distinct digital fingerprint. Even if you have two coaches named "Maria Garcia," their CodeCo will be different, eliminating any potential confusion when assigning them to sessions, managing their schedules, or tracking their contributions. This simple yet powerful attribute is fundamental for accurate record-keeping and forms the backbone of efficient coach scheduling and compensation. Without unique identifiers, your database would struggle to differentiate between individuals, leading to errors in assignments and communication. It’s a small detail that has a huge impact on operational precision.

Next, we have Nom and PrĂ©nom, which are, of course, the last name and first name of each coach. While CodeCo provides the unique identification for the system, Nom and PrĂ©nom provide the human touch. These fields are essential for all communications, both internal (scheduling, payroll) and external (member inquiries, club announcements). Having these distinct fields ensures proper formatting for correspondence and allows you to easily search for coaches by name. It’s also crucial for maintaining a professional and personal connection with your team. Good record-keeping here means you can quickly greet coaches by name, ensuring they feel valued and respected. This basic but essential personal information is the bridge between the technical database entry and the actual human being who brings so much talent to your club.

Finally, and perhaps most critically for day-to-day operations, we have tel, the telephone number of the coach. In the fast-paced world of club management, contact information is paramount. What if a coach is running late, or a session needs to be cancelled urgently? Having their tel number readily accessible in the database means you can reach them immediately, minimizing disruptions and ensuring clear, swift communication. This attribute is not just for emergencies; it's also vital for routine check-ins, scheduling confirmations, and professional outreach. It facilitates seamless coordination between administrators, other coaches, and the coaches themselves. Without accurate and up-to-date contact details, your ability to manage your coaching staff effectively would be severely hampered. Ensuring the tel field is always current is a best practice that dramatically improves responsiveness and overall club efficiency. So, by capturing these four key pieces of information, your database creates a comprehensive and easily manageable profile for every valuable coach who helps make your artistic club special.

The Heartbeat of the Club: Scheduling and Managing Sessions (CodeAct#, CodeCo#)

Alright, let's talk about the real magic maker in your club's operations: the Sessions. This is where everything comes together – the activities are taught, the coaches shine, and the members create and learn. Managing these club sessions efficiently is the absolute heartbeat of your artistic club, and it's where the power of a relational database truly comes into its own. Our schema highlights CodeAct# and CodeCo# as foreign keys, linking each session back to a specific activity and a specific coach. But let's be real, a session needs more than just these links to be truly functional. We're going to infer some additional, super important attributes that make session scheduling and management a breeze: think DateSeance (the date of the session), HeureDebut (start time), HeureFin (end time), Lieu (location), and maybe even NbParticipantsMax (maximum number of participants). These attributes, combined with the foreign keys, paint a complete picture.

The foreign keys, CodeAct# and CodeCo#, are foundational for proper activity planning and coach assignments. CodeAct# links a session directly to an activity, meaning you immediately know which type of class (e.g., "Beginner Ceramics" or "Jazz Dance Level 2") is happening. This linkage is crucial for everything from marketing to materials preparation. Similarly, CodeCo# links the session to a specific coach, so you always know who's responsible for leading that particular class. Imagine trying to create a weekly schedule without these clear connections – it would be an absolute logistical nightmare! These foreign keys ensure data integrity and allow your database to pull up all related information about an activity or a coach with just a single query, making reporting and scheduling incredibly efficient. They are the invisible threads that tie your entire club's operations together, ensuring that every session is properly associated with its purpose and its instructor.

Adding attributes like DateSeance, HeureDebut, and HeureFin is where session scheduling really takes shape. These fields allow you to precisely define when each session occurs, preventing scheduling conflicts for both coaches and spaces. With this information, your database can generate calendars, identify available slots, and send automated reminders. Think about the headaches you avoid by having a system that can quickly flag if two coaches are double-booked or if two activities are scheduled for the same room at the same time! This level of detail is invaluable for optimizing resource allocation and ensuring smooth daily operations. Furthermore, Lieu (the location) is another critical piece of information. Whether it’s Studio A, the main hall, or an outdoor space, knowing where each session takes place is essential for directing members and setting up equipment. These timing and location details are paramount for operational efficiency and member experience.

Finally, an attribute like NbParticipantsMax (maximum number of participants) is a game-changer for attendance tracking and ensuring quality. By setting a cap, your database can automatically manage registrations, creating waiting lists when classes are full. This prevents overcrowding, ensures a good coach-to-student ratio, and helps maintain the high quality of your artistic instruction. It also aids in resource planning – knowing how many students are expected helps you prepare enough materials. Beyond this, during and after a session, you can track actual attendance, which is vital for billing (if per-session payment applies), evaluating popularity, and understanding member engagement. These derived attributes, though not explicitly in the initial schema, are critical enhancements that transform basic session linking into a comprehensive, dynamic tool for managing the very pulse of your artistic club. Guys, getting your session management right is non-negotiable for a thriving club, and a robust database is your best friend in achieving that.

The Big Picture: Why a Robust Database is Your Club's Secret Weapon

Let's zoom out a bit, guys, and talk about the big picture: why a robust database isn't just a nice-to-have, but truly your artistic club's secret weapon. We've talked about activities, coaches, and sessions, but the real power comes from how these pieces of information work together within a unified system. Imagine a database as the central nervous system of your club; it connects everything, allowing for incredible club efficiency and unleashing a cascade of benefits that impact every single aspect of your operations, from member satisfaction to strategic growth. This isn't just about storing data; it's about transforming raw information into actionable insights that propel your club forward. A well-designed database is a testament to an organized, forward-thinking approach that sets your club apart.

One of the most immediate and profound benefits of a robust database is the sheer organizational power it brings. No more frantically searching through disparate files, old emails, or confusing spreadsheets to find a coach's contact number or an activity's pricing. Everything is centralized, categorized, and instantly accessible. This dramatically reduces administrative overhead, freeing up your staff's valuable time to focus on more meaningful tasks, like engaging with members, planning new artistic programs, or even just enjoying the creative process themselves. This operational efficiency translates directly into cost savings and a more productive, less stressed team. Moreover, it significantly minimizes the chances of human error, ensuring that your records are accurate and reliable, which is crucial for everything from financial auditing to legal compliance. This foundational organization provides a stable platform upon which your club can confidently grow.

Beyond just organization, a robust database empowers your club with unparalleled data-driven decision-making capabilities. By systematically collecting and storing information on activities, coaches, and sessions, you gain the ability to generate powerful reports and analytics. Want to know which art classes are consistently selling out? Your database can tell you. Curious about which coaches are receiving the most positive feedback? The data can reveal that too. This insight allows you to identify trends, pinpoint areas for improvement, and capitalize on popular programs. You can tailor your offerings to better meet member demand, optimize scheduling to maximize facility usage, and even make informed choices about hiring new talent or investing in specific equipment. This proactive approach, guided by solid data, moves your club beyond guesswork and into a realm of strategic planning and continuous improvement, ensuring your resources are always put to their best use.

Ultimately, all these benefits converge to enhance member satisfaction and drive club growth. When members experience seamless registration, accurate billing, and well-organized classes, their overall experience is significantly elevated. They feel valued, respected, and part of a professional organization. A reliable database enables prompt communication, personalized engagement, and a generally friction-free interaction with your club. Happy members are loyal members, and loyal members are your best advocates, helping to spread the word and attract new talent. Furthermore, with the insights gained from your database, you can strategically expand your offerings, reach new demographics, and scale your operations without losing control. This isn't just about managing data; it's about fostering a thriving community, building a strong reputation, and securing a bright, sustainable future for your artistic club. A robust database truly is the invisible force that makes your club shine, empowering you to focus on the art and the artists.

Level Up Your Game: Practical Tips for Database Implementation and Maintenance

Alright, guys, you're convinced that a robust database is the way to go for your artistic club. But where do you even start, or how do you make your current system even better? Let's talk about some practical tips for database implementation and maintenance that will help you level up your game. This isn't about becoming a database expert overnight, but about understanding key principles that ensure your system is effective, secure, and sustainable. Whether you're considering a basic spreadsheet solution, a more advanced Access database, or dedicated club management software, these insights will guide your journey and prevent common pitfalls. Think of these as your roadmap to building and keeping a healthy, helpful database.

First off, start simple but think big. Don't try to build the most complex system right out of the gate. Begin by clearly defining your absolute essential data needs – exactly what we discussed with activities, coaches, and sessions. You might start with a well-structured Excel spreadsheet or Google Sheets if your club is small, but always keep in mind how it might evolve. If your club grows, you'll want to transition to a more powerful tool like Microsoft Access, an open-source database system (like MySQL or PostgreSQL), or purpose-built club management software. These dedicated solutions offer better data integrity, multi-user access, and advanced reporting. Choosing the right tool for your current size and future ambitions is crucial. Remember, the goal isn't just to store data, but to use it effectively, so pick a solution that aligns with your technical comfort level and budget.

Next, implement rigorous data entry best practices. This is huge, guys! Even the most sophisticated database is useless if the data entered into it is inconsistent or inaccurate. Establish clear rules for how information should be input. For example, always use a consistent format for dates, phone numbers, and names. Ensure that unique identifiers (CodeAct, CodeCo) are genuinely unique and never duplicated. Consider using dropdown menus or predefined lists wherever possible to minimize manual typing errors. Train all staff members who will be entering data on these best practices. Regular spot-checks and data validation routines can also help catch errors early. Clean data is powerful data, and investing time in proper data entry upfront will save you countless headaches down the line, ensuring that your reports are accurate and your decisions are sound.

Data security and backups are non-negotiable. Seriously, guys, this can't be stressed enough. Your club's database contains sensitive information about your members and staff. Protecting this data from unauthorized access, loss, or corruption is paramount. Implement strong passwords, restrict access to authorized personnel only, and consider encryption for sensitive fields. Equally important are regular data backups. Imagine losing all your member records or class schedules due to a computer crash or unforeseen event – it would be catastrophic! Set up automated daily or weekly backups and store them in a secure, off-site location (e.g., cloud storage). Test your backups periodically to ensure they can be successfully restored. Being proactive about data security and having a robust backup strategy isn't just good practice; it's essential for the resilience and trustworthiness of your artistic club.

Finally, make data maintenance a regular habit. Your database isn't a "set it and forget it" kind of tool. Data changes, members leave, coaches update their contact info, and activities evolve. Schedule regular reviews to update information, archive old records, and ensure everything is current. This ongoing maintenance helps keep your database lean, accurate, and fast. Additionally, periodically review your database structure itself. Are there new pieces of information you need to track? Are some fields no longer relevant? Adapting your database as your club evolves ensures it remains a valuable asset, not a stagnant repository. By consistently applying these practical tips for implementation and maintenance, you'll ensure your database remains a powerful, reliable, and secure asset that truly supports the vibrant life of your artistic club.

Wrapping It Up: Your Club's Future is in the Data

So, there you have it, guys – a full rundown on why database management is absolutely crucial for the success and sustainability of your artistic club. We've explored everything from the fundamental building blocks of activities, coaches, and sessions to the incredible benefits of embracing a robust system for club efficiency, data-driven decisions, and ultimately, soaring member satisfaction. It's clear that in today's world, simply relying on guesswork or scattered information just won't cut it if you want your club to thrive, grow, and continue inspiring creativity for years to come.

Think about it: by investing time and effort into setting up and maintaining a well-organized database, you're not just organizing information; you're building a solid foundation for your club's future. You're creating an environment where administrators can work smarter, coaches can focus on teaching, and members can enjoy a seamless, engaging experience. This isn't just about managing logistics; it's about enabling the very artistic mission of your club to flourish without being bogged down by operational headaches. The insights you gain from your data can illuminate pathways for new programs, identify areas for improvement, and help you connect with your community in more meaningful ways. Your club future is intricately tied to how effectively you manage your data, allowing you to anticipate needs, adapt to changes, and always stay a step ahead.

At the end of the day, a database for your artistic club is more than just a collection of records; it's a dynamic tool that empowers you to tell your club's story, track its growth, and celebrate its achievements. It allows you to transform complex operations into simple, manageable tasks, giving you more time to focus on the passion that brought everyone together in the first place. So, take these insights, apply them to your club, and watch as efficient database management helps unlock new levels of success, creativity, and community engagement. Your club, your coaches, and most importantly, your members, will thank you for it! Here's to making your artistic club not just good, but great, with the power of well-managed data.